Recently I performed a 2-D CFD analysis of an industrial Labyrinth seal which has grooves on the rotor side. Fluent 5 did a great job predicting the pressure drop and windage heat-up through the Laby seal. The predicted pressure drop is within 1.3% and the temperaure rise is within 1% compared with test data. I am not sure what kind of problems you have when you try to simulate the seal.
